Transaction 25b88c969878715066065bf39f2dd77a6d1d1a07e1a51a18d67891f1d3512191
1 Input
1 Output
-
25b88c969878715066065bf39f2dd77a6d1d1a07e1a51a18d67891f1d3512191:0
- value
- 2780396
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8bdc9fdf3a9cac391143ab67c347eae34963391b OP_EQUAL
- address
- 3ESY9U3qrvGi7tUFu8emqXXbNpDyEUAFgB